In modern-day Cape Cod, Joy, a baby boomer and proud hippie, is holding a memorial concert for the other half of her popular musical duo, Jump & Joy. When her tightly wound, conservative daughter and her sweet, rebellious granddaughter arrive from Oklahoma, sparks fly as one family seeks to find the common ground in their different values, dreams, and goals. A heartfelt and hilarious story that celebrates diversity and acceptance, Unexpected Joy weaves folk-rock, pop, and blues in bringing together a family that hasn't experienced true joy in decades.
Musical Book and Lyrics by Bill Russell. Music by Janet Hood. Characters: 20-25 males, 11-16 females (doubling or expanding possible.) Unit set A celebration of lives lost to AIDS told in free verse monologues with a blues, jazz and rock score, this piece is designed to include the community in a theatrical response to the AIDS crisis. It is often performed as a benefit for fund raising and consciousness raising. "Dramatic."---Spectator "Immensely powerful.... The songs are uniformly good; the final song is sensational."---Financial Times "Bursts with humor, rage and hope."---Backstage. "Generates a feeling of love, humanity and common cause that sends you out glowing."---Glasgow Herald
